Virginia Creeper and Rose Diseases

Plants get infected many times due to lack of care. This makes it unhealthy and reduces its life too. Hence it is necessary to know the kind of disease on plants, to cure it and keep the plant healthy. Knowing About Virginia Creeper and Rose diseases is very important factor of Virginia Creeper and Rose Care. These plant's diseases are:

  • Virginia Creeper: Aphids, Black Vine Weevil, Caterpillars, Flea Beetles, Leaf eating pests, Leaf Hoppers and Scale
  • Rose: Aphids, Black Spot, Japanese Beetles, Powdery mildew and Spider mites

Virginia Creeper and Rose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Virginia Creeper and Rose care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Virginia Creeper and Rose pruning is done as follows:

  • Virginia Creeper pruning: Prune after flowering, Prune for shortening long shoots and Prune in late summer or fall

  • Rose pruning: cut main flower spike, Prune in spring, Remove dead leaves and Remove deadheads
